This softbox is a [*] to put together! It is best to put this thing together once and leave it that way if possible! Once assembled it works fairly well, however either I put it together wrong it is has a slightly quirky design! The issue I'm having is that the back of the softbox that attaches to the speed ring does not have quite enough material to completely close! So I have to stretch the material over the rods to try to close it up so there is no light leakage, in some cases I have used Gaffers tape.

The HalfDome is a softbox that provides fill, hair, or main light, and can be used in traditional and digital photography as well as video and film
The HalfDome features a long, narrow shape along with a wider rear profile that allows fitting with Photoflex's OctoConnector line of softbox adapters, or Connector FV adapters. The interior comes in either soft white or silver. Soft white is suitable for a wide variety of traditional and digital photography uses. Silver is designed specifically for film and video applications.
HalfDome provides a focused highlight that adds volume and drama to any subject.The unique shape permits use as a hair light for multiple subjects, and a fill light with no over-spill onto the background. As a foreground light, the low profile makes it easy to shoot over. The internal baffle eliminates hotspots to create even, natural lighting. The baffle and front diffusion face can be removed easily, allowing a change from soft diffusion to sharp contrast without adjusting the setup. The proprietary Duracloth fabric's thick exterior ensures no loss of light or energy. And the company's QRC (Quick-Release Corners) make setup and teardown a snap
Photoflex Connectors
For use in traditional and digital photography, the Photoflex OctoConnector fits the Half Dome2 to most major strobe-lighting fixtures as well as to the Photoflex Starlite 3200, a tungsten light that provides soft, even, natural-looking continuous light. OctoConnectors are made of heavy-duty, heat-resistant cast aluminum, offering superior quality as well as durability. More than a dozen connectors range in retail price from $49.95 to $149.95, less expensive than most other brands.
For film and video applications, the Photoflex Connector FV fits the HalfDome2 to continuous lighting fixtures such as the Photoflex Starlite 3200. Fitting most lighting heads, the rugged Connector FV is all-metal, and will not break, melt, or warp.
40-degree Softbox Grid
The mouth of the HalfDome2 has been recessed so that Photoflex's 40-degree Softbox Grid can be added to provide precise control of light spread. The grid directs the light source, and keeps light from spilling onto a backdrop, floor, or ceiling. Unlike comparable products, the grid retains its shape indefinitely because every point of the nylon-webbed fabric is individually hand-sewn. Lightweight and portable, the grid responds well to daily setups and takedowns both on location and in the studio. A carry bag is provided for easy transport and storage.
